Latest Patents

One of Steven's notable patents is titled "Polyolefin additive packages for producing articles with enhanced stain resistance." This invention provides additive packages for polyolefins, which include at least one non-phenolic antioxidant and a hindered amine light stabilizer. The additive packages may also contain other necessary additives and can optionally include an acid scavenger. Articles produced from the resultant polymers, such as radiator surge tanks, demonstrate enhanced stain and discoloration resistance when exposed to high temperatures and harsh chemicals, particularly in the demanding environments of modern automobiles.
